On Monday night, Rosie Huntington-Whiteley captivated audiences as she walked the Burberry runway during London Fashion Week, while her fiancé Jason Statham watched proudly from the front row. The event at 1 Old Billingsgate in London showcased the highly anticipated Fall/Winter 2026 collection, with the celebrated couple appearing together amid the fashion world’s buzz.
Jason Statham London Fashion Week attendance added a notable presence, as the 58-year-old actor arrived dressed sharply in an all-black outfit that complemented Rosie’s glamorous attire.

Personal Life and Recent Family Updates
Rosie Huntington-Whiteley and Jason Statham have been together since 2009, becoming engaged in 2016 and sharing two children: son Jack, eight, and daughter Isabella, three. The family recently moved from Los Angeles to London, a change motivated by their desire for a British upbringing and access to quality schools.

Rosie explained the decision last year to The Times, saying,
“We love the schools, the education. They’re growing up British with their little British accents, which was important for us, and we have a great support system here.”
